R70Q (p.Arg70Gln) variant of GFAP (Glial fibrillary acidic protein)
R70Q (p.Arg70Gln) in GFAP (Glial fibrillary acidic protein) is a missense change. Clinical records from ClinVar, EBI, and UniProt describe it as conflicting interpretations in the context of Alexander disease; not provided. The available variant effect predictions contribute to a CATVariant prioritization score of 0.73 / 1. The record also includes population frequency data, published literature, and structural context.
